What Can You Do to Stay Emotionally Grounded?
- Create Your Own Soundtrack: Whether it’s Taylor Swift, classical tunes, or lo-fi beats, find music that lifts your spirits and keeps you going.
- Connect With Others: Online forums, support groups, or even social media communities centered on fertility can offer a surprising amount of comfort.
- Celebrate Small Wins: Each step forward, no matter how tiny, is worthy of recognition. Maybe even commemorate it with your favorite song on repeat!
- Mindfulness and Self-Care: Practices like meditation, gentle yoga, or simply unplugging from social media can help manage stress.
